Why Do People Buy Fakes?
The factors for acquiring counterfeit items are as differed as the customers themselves. Below is a list of typical motivations:
- Affordability: Many customers are drawn to fakes because they provide similar looks at a portion of the expense.
- Desire for Status: Owning luxury items typically conveys social status. Counterfeits allow individuals to forecast an image of wealth without the associated cost.
- Trendy Appeal: Fashion and innovation patterns change rapidly. Many customers might choose for a phony to stay up to date with the current designs without breaking the bank.
- Availability: Limited edition items or products that are hard to get may lead customers to look for reproductions.
- Gift Choices: Buying a phony as a gift can be viewed as a way to provide luxury without the large rate tag, typically attracting budget-conscious consumers.

The Ethical Considerations
While the allure of phonies is indisputable, there are profound ethical considerations to keep in mind. Acquiring counterfeit products adds to a number of bothersome aspects:
- Impact on Brands: Counterfeit products can dilute a brand's reputation and lead to increased prices for genuine products.
- Economic Consequences: The development of the counterfeit market harms the economy by weakening legitimate organizations and costing tasks.
- Quality and Safety Risks: Fakes frequently do not have the quality controls of genuine products, posing dangers to customers in regards to safety and resilience.
- Cultural Appropriation: Counterfeiting can perpetuate cultural appropriation, where the essence of a brand name or product is watered down or misrepresented.

Navigating the Risks of Buying Fakes
While numerous customers may feel they can spot a quality phony, there are significant threats related to purchasing counterfeit products:
Risks of Buying Counterfeits
- Legal Consequences: Some countries have strict laws versus the purchase and sale of counterfeit products, which can lead to fines or legal difficulty.
- Financial Loss: While fakes are more affordable, they typically do not have the durability of genuine products, leading to more regular replacements and higher long-term costs.
- Trustworthiness of Vendors: Many counterfeit products are purchased through uncontrolled online platforms, where the dependability of the seller is doubtful.
- Personal Safety: In some cases, counterfeit items (like electronic devices) might not satisfy safety requirements, resulting in prospective risks.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: Are all counterfeit items of bad quality?
A1: Not necessarily. Some counterfeit products can be remarkably reliable, making them challenging to differentiate from genuine products. Nevertheless, the majority of phonies do not follow the exact same quality standards, which can lead to inferior items.
Q2: Can I legally buy counterfeit items?
A2: While owning counterfeit products is often tolerated, selling them is illegal in many locations. Laws differ by country, so it's important to comprehend regional policies.
Q3: How can I tell if a product is phony?
A3: Look for inconsistencies in branding, products, packaging, and cost. Research the authentic product to learn common functions or markings.
Q4: What are the best methods to avoid counterfeit items?
A4: Purchase from reliable sellers, look for credibility certificates when applicable, and watch out for deals that seem too excellent to be real.
Q5: Are there any positives to the counterfeit market?
A5: While numerous view fakes adversely, some argue that they can equalize access to luxury products and foster imagination in design.
